File: gallery1-install.features.html

package info (click to toggle)
gallery 1.5-1sarge2
  • links: PTS
  • area: main
  • in suites: sarge
  • size: 21,172 kB
  • ctags: 4,516
  • sloc: php: 26,456; sh: 427; perl: 188; makefile: 58; xml: 48
file content (150 lines) | stat: -rw-r--r-- 13,425 bytes parent folder | download | duplicates (4)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
<html><head><meta http-equiv="Content-Type" content="text/html; charset=ISO-8859-1"><title>Features</title><meta name="generator" content="DocBook XSL Stylesheets V1.64.1"><link rel="home" href="index.html" title="Gallery Manual"><link rel="up" href="gallery1-install.html" title="Chapter1.Gallery 1.x Installation Guide"><link rel="previous" href="gallery1-install.overview.html" title="Overview"><link rel="next" href="gallery1-install.credits.html" title="Credits"><link rel="stylesheet" href="html.css"></head><body bgcolor="white" text="black" link="#0000FF" vlink="#840084" alink="#0000FF"><div class="navheader"><table width="100%" summary="Navigation header"><tr><th colspan="3" align="center">Features</th></tr><tr><td width="20%" align="left"><a accesskey="p" href="gallery1-install.overview.html">Prev</a></td><th width="60%" align="center">Chapter1.Gallery 1.x Installation Guide</th><td width="20%" align="right"><a accesskey="n" href="gallery1-install.credits.html">Next</a></td></tr></table><hr></div><div class="sect1" lang="en"><div class="titlepage"><div><div><h2 class="title" style="clear: both"><a name="gallery1-install.features"></a>Features</h2></div></div><div></div></div><div class="toc"><dl><dt><span class="sect2"><a href="gallery1-install.features.html#gallery1-install.features.summary">Summary</a></span></dt><dt><span class="sect2"><a href="gallery1-install.features.html#gallery1-install.features.detail">Detail</a></span></dt></dl></div><div class="sect2" lang="en"><div class="titlepage"><div><div><h3 class="title"><a name="gallery1-install.features.summary"></a>Summary</h3></div></div><div></div></div><p>
   A Gallery is a collection of photo albums. You can have as many Galleries
   as you want on your web server. Each gallery contains as many photo albums
   as you want. Configuration of Gallery and administration of the photo albums
   is done entirely via an intuitive, web interface. You don't need special
   privileges on your webserver to install, configure and maintain Gallery.
   It's free, and we (the Gallery team) support it.
  </p></div><div class="sect2" lang="en"><div class="titlepage"><div><div><h3 class="title"><a name="gallery1-install.features.detail"></a>Detail</h3></div></div><div></div></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.config-wizard"></a>Configuration Wizard</h4></div></div><div></div></div><p>
    Gallery comes with a handy web based configuration wizard. This wizard
    helps to make sure that your web server and operating system are set up
    correctly. It allows you to configure many of Gallery's options while
    determining as much as it can from your environment. The wizard will
    create an admin account for you. This is a special account that allows
    you to create other user accounts, create albums, and set album permissions.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.administrator"></a>Administrator</h4></div></div><div></div></div><p>
    You start off with only one user, the Administrator (login name: admin).
    This account can do anything with Gallery. Typically you'll want to use
    the admin to create other users. Users can be granted permission to create
    and maintain their own albums.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.adding-photos"></a>Adding photos to Albums</h4></div></div><div></div></div><p>
    If you have the appropriate permissions, you can add photos to an album.
    You can add them one at a time or up to 10 at a time using the "Add Photos"
    dialog. If your server has ZIP file support, a faster alternative is to
    upload a ZIP file full of photos and movies. A third option is to specify
    a web page and let Gallery go and slurp all the photos and movies off of
    that page for you (it'll let you pick which ones you want). A fourth option
    is to copy images to your web server and let Gallery copy them directly
    into your album. As photos and movies are added to the album, Gallery will
    resize and make thumbnails of them for you.
   </p><p>
    Gallery also allows you have albums within albums so you can organize sets
    of albums together. You can choose which album you want to be the highlight,
    just as if it were a photo. You can move albums and ranges of photos in and
    out of other albums.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.maintaining-photos"></a>Maintaining Photos</h4></div></div><div></div></div><p>
    A photo or movie is the basic unit of Gallery. Photos and movies are grouped
    together into albums. Once you have the photos in your album the fun begins.
    Typically an intermediate resized version and a thumbnail of the image are
    created for you. You can:
    </p><div class="itemizedlist"><ul type="disc"><li><p>
       Add captions
      </p></li><li><p>
       Edit the thumbnail. Gallery comes with a small Java applet that lets
       you select a part of the image as the source for your thumbnail.
      </p></li><li><p>
       Rotate your photo (in 90 degree increments)
      </p></li><li><p>
       Highlight a photo (pick a photo to represent the album in the main Gallery)
      </p></li><li><p>
       Reorder the photos in the album
      </p></li><li><p>
       Hide photos (so that they're only visible to the owner)
      </p></li><li><p>
       Delete photos
      </p></li><li><p>
       Sort your album based on popularity, title, number of comments, and photo
       capture date.
      </p></li><li><p>
       Edit multiple captions at once
      </p></li></ul></div><p>
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.maintaining-albums"></a>Maintaining Albums</h4></div></div><div></div></div><p>
    Each album's appearance can be customized by its owner in a variety of ways.
    You can change the title, colors, background, fonts, and borders. You can 
    also specify a target thumbnail size and a target intermediate photo size
    (so that folks with lesser bandwidth can view scaled versions of big photos).
    The number of rows and columns in an album is customizable, as well as a
    variety of viewer options.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.mirroring"></a>Mirroring Albums</h4></div></div><div></div></div><p>
    Gallery lets you mirror your albums on as many remote servers as you like.
    This lets you run your Gallery on a machine with limited bandwidth
    (like over a DSL line) but still serve up your images quickly from a high
    bandwidth source like an ISP. Gallery will not actually mirror the files
    for you. You're responsible for doing it yourself. I use a program called
    <a href="http://rsync.samba.org" target="_top">rsync</a>. You can use whatever
    you want. If the remote album is up to date, Gallery will use it.
    If not, Gallery will use the local one.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.gallery-remote"></a>Gallery Remote</h4></div></div><div></div></div><p>
    Gallery comes with a Java application called Gallery Remote
    (<a href="gallery-remote.html" title="Chapter4.Gallery Remote">more information</a>) that your users
    can use to upload photos to your Gallery via a drag-and-drop interface.
    You can download Gallery Remote from the
    <a href="http://gallery.menalto.com/modules.php?op=modload&amp;name=phpWiki&amp;file=index&amp;pagename=Download" target="_top">
    Download Page</a>
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.users"></a>Users</h4></div></div><div></div></div><p>
    A user (provided the admin allows it) can create a new album. This user
    (the creator of the album) is the album's owner and can modify the
    album's permissions. You can grant read, write, modify and delete
    permissions to individual users on a per-album basis. Owners and the
    Administrator always have all permissions.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.embedding"></a>Embedding Gallery</h4></div></div><div></div></div><p>
    Gallery is compatible with <a href="http://www.phpnuke.org" target="_top">Nuke 5.0+</a>
    and <a href="http://www.postnuke.com" target="_top">Post-Nuke</a> as an add-on module.
    Simply put your gallery directory inside the Nuke modules directory and you're
    all set. All the regular Gallery features will work properly while embedded
    inside Nuke, and Gallery will have the same look and feel as the rest of your
    Nuke site.
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.customizing"></a>Customizing Gallery</h4></div></div><div></div></div><p>
    You can change much of Gallery's look with style sheets. You can also wrap
    it inside your own website in a seamless fashion
    (<a href="http://www.coronanightclub.ca/gallery/" target="_top">example 1</a>,
    <a href="http://photos.motoworldracing.com/gallery/albums.php" target="_top">example 2</a>)
    using our HTML wrapping system. The one thing you can't easily do right now
    is to change the layout from a grid format to something else. However,
    in v2.0 we plan to introduce a templating system that will let you write
    your own HTML to do customized themes and layouts (or use the ones that we
    and other users provide). You can find out more about MANY more
    customizations further down in the user guide underneath the
    <a href="http://gallery.menalto.com/modules.php?op=modload&amp;name=phpWiki&amp;file=index&amp;pagename=Customizing%20%2F%20Hacks" target="_top">Customization area</a>
    
   </p></div><div class="sect3" lang="en"><div class="titlepage"><div><div><h4 class="title"><a name="gallery1-install.features.detail.viewer-options"></a>Viewer Options</h4></div></div><div></div></div><p>
    Users viewing your album can easily navigate around using the navigation
    bars at the top and bottom of every album page. Each album can be given
    its own unique URL. Each photo within the album in turn has its own unique
    URL. You can use these URLs to get directly to a specific photo from outside
    the Gallery (useful when you want to email photo links to a friend). In
    addition to this, the album owner can allow the user to use the following
    features:
    </p><div class="itemizedlist"><ul type="disc"><li><p>
       Fit-to-window -- This feature will scale any photos that don't have
       intermediate resized versions so that they fit on the screen of the
       viewer (experimental) This is an optional feature that can be disabled
       by the Administrator.
      </p></li><li><p>
       Full-vs-Resized -- Viewers can specify that they want to view "only" the
       full sized versions.
      </p></li><li><p>
       Photo printing -- Gallery is integrated with various photo printing
       services. Your viewers can order prints via them with a single click.
      </p></li><li><p>
       Short URL's -- If you have the mod_rewrite capability on your webserver
       (this is a module for Apache, and many ISPs enable it) you can use very
       short URLs for each picture which makes it easier to email them around.
      </p></li><li><p>
       Keyword searching -- Gallery allows you to search your album and photo
       names and descriptions for keywords. This is a configurable option.
      </p></li><li><p>
       EXIF headers -- Gallery displays the EXIF data embedded into images by
       most of the newer digital cameras. This is a configurable option.
      </p></li><li><p>
       Click counting -- Gallery tracks how many times an album or photo has
       been viewed and displays it for you to see. This is an optional feature
       that can be disabled by the Administrator.
      </p></li><li><p>
       Public commenting -- Visitors can write their own comments on individual
       photos for all to see. Admins can manage these comments. This is an
       optional feature that can be disabled by the Administrator.
      </p></li><li><p>
       Slideshow -- Visitors can view the contents of an album using a slideshow.
      </p></li></ul></div><p>
   </p></div></div></div><div class="navfooter"><hr><table width="100%" summary="Navigation footer"><tr><td width="40%" align="left"><a accesskey="p" href="gallery1-install.overview.html">Prev</a></td><td width="20%" align="center"><a accesskey="u" href="gallery1-install.html">Up</a></td><td width="40%" align="right"><a accesskey="n" href="gallery1-install.credits.html">Next</a></td></tr><tr><td width="40%" align="left" valign="top">Overview</td><td width="20%" align="center"><a accesskey="h" href="index.html">Home</a></td><td width="40%" align="right" valign="top">Credits</td></tr></table></div></body></html>